Output 138e267aca0311e1048d526da5cf50942bc5f77ff6555ba04c9cb1928348e62e:23

value
71529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66e3c8f97a2cf48a01ce28e27f0da2bb4ebc9b00 OP_EQUAL
address
3B53itnXPgaazmhPDdQFb89M8hvDjgFEJJ
transaction
138e267aca0311e1048d526da5cf50942bc5f77ff6555ba04c9cb1928348e62e
confirmations
178021
spent
true